What Is Postpartum Hair Loss?
Dr. Meenakshi Sauhta, Director, Department of Obstetrics and Gynecology, Cloudnine Group of Hospital, Gurgaon, speaking on postpartum hair loss said, "Postpartum hair loss is a common condition often seen in women three to six months after delivery. It is a normal process wherein there is excessive shedding of hair caused by hormonal changes."
The expert further talked about the phases of hair growth throughout our life. She said, "There are three phases of hair growth that repeat throughout our life. The first phase is the phase of active hair growth. The second phase is where the hair follicles shrink and the third phase is the resting phase after the hair falls out. This phase lasts for about three months. After delivery due to the regression of the hormone estrogen, the hair enters into the resting phase and is responsible for the postpartum hair loss."
Is There A Treatment For Postpartum Hair Loss?
When I first started to lose my hair during the postpartum phase, I tried every single home remedy and treatment to keep my hair healthy. Believe me, I prepared many natural oils at home which claimed to boost hair growth but nothing really helped. I asked our expert if there was a treatment for postpartum hair loss. She said, "There is no treatment for postpartum hair loss. This is a natural phenomenon. Women should accept it and keep faith that their hair will grow back soon." "There is nothing you can do to prevent postpartum hair loss. Acceptance of the condition is the only way forward," she added.

Hair Tips For Postpartum Phase
Dr. Sauhta further shared that though nothing really works for your hair during the postpartum hair loss period, the following tips can make your experience better -
Start using a shampoo and conditioner which adds volumeAvoid combing wet hairAvoid using a hair dryerAvoid tight hairstyles which lead to hair breakageTry different hairstyles Consume the postpartum nutrients as prescribed by your doctorAs our expert shared, postpartum hair loss is a temporary condition and it doesn't really have a remedy. However, if you suffer from hair loss after the postpartum phase too, we suggest consulting a doctor to find out if there is an underlying health condition leading to the condition.
